>> In fact, they should be blank by default. RD> OK ... I shall ... but could you enlighten me as to why it should be RD> blank? It's not your fault, the default is set by Ritlabs. It should be blank by default because it is only necessary if the Reply-To address and the From-address differ. In that case you have to set it anyway; but the default causes problems with some mailing lists (as you have encountered). >> Hm.
